Increased Exploration Activities
The Oil and Gas Nuclear Magnetic Resonance Market is witnessing heightened exploration activities, particularly in untapped reserves. As traditional oil fields mature, companies are compelled to explore new territories, which often involves complex geological formations. NMR technology plays a pivotal role in characterizing these formations, providing valuable data on porosity and permeability. This capability is essential for making informed drilling decisions, thereby reducing the risk of exploration failures. The increase in exploration budgets, which reached approximately USD 100 billion in 2025, underscores the importance of advanced technologies like NMR in the quest for new oil and gas reserves.
Rising Demand for Energy Efficiency
The Oil and Gas Nuclear Magnetic Resonance Market is experiencing a surge in demand for energy-efficient solutions. As energy prices fluctuate, companies are increasingly seeking technologies that enhance operational efficiency and reduce costs. Nuclear Magnetic Resonance (NMR) technology offers precise insights into the molecular structure of hydrocarbons, enabling better decision-making in resource extraction and processing. This demand is reflected in the projected growth of the NMR market, which is expected to reach USD 1.5 billion by 2026. The ability to optimize production processes through NMR technology is becoming a critical factor for companies aiming to maintain competitiveness in a volatile market.

Regulatory Compliance and Safety Standards
The Oil and Gas Nuclear Magnetic Resonance Market is significantly influenced by stringent regulatory compliance and safety standards. Governments worldwide are implementing more rigorous regulations to ensure environmental protection and worker safety in oil and gas operations. NMR technology aids companies in adhering to these regulations by providing accurate data on the chemical composition of materials and potential contaminants. This capability not only enhances safety but also minimizes the risk of costly fines and operational shutdowns. As regulatory frameworks evolve, the demand for NMR solutions that facilitate compliance is likely to grow, further driving market expansion.
